    About CooperSurgical

    CooperSurgical is a leading fertility and women's healthcare company dedicated to putting time on the side of women, babies, and families at the healthcare moments that matter most in life. CooperSurgical is at the forefront of delivering innovative assisted reproductive technology and genomic solutions that enhance the work of ART professionals to the benefit of families. We currently offer over 600 clinically relevant medical devices to women's healthcare providers, including testing and treatment options.

    CooperSurgical is a wholly-owned subsidiary of CooperCompanies (Nasdaq: COO). CooperSurgical, headquartered in Trumbull, CT, produces and markets a wide array of products and services for use by women's health care clinicians. More information can be found at

    Responsibilities
    • Serve as support on Regulatory-IT projects for implementing or upgrading new/existing systems and technologies to ensure data requirements and accuracy for compliance with regulatory health agency requirements, industry/internal standards and business processes.
    • Review and test system configuration to ensure business requirements are addressed.
    • Support system development and data upload for enabling business readiness.
    • Contribute to the maintenance of system documentation throughout the lifecycle of regulatory systems.
    • Work with various systems and tools within Regulatory and IT.
    • Work with existing regulatory staff to: add, update or correct regulatory product information into the various software systems.
    • Support in-house training to ensure optimal use of templates, processes and tools critical for submission documents and information management.
    • Must have experience working on large scale projects as well as handling day-to-day Regulatory operational requests from the business.
    • Demonstrated ability to learn new systems and applications quickly.
    • Experience with medical device Regulatory submission dossiers/ documentation.
    • International Regulatory submissions experience.
    • Proficient in using MS Office Suite, Adobe Acrobat and plug-in tools.
